Beach Body Process (Patreon)
Content
1. I rendered a very plain model, not much detail, no backgrounds. If I stopped here, it would have been a very quick comic to make.
2. I ran the image though the smoothing filter to remove further detail. The shape and color are what are important.
3-4. This is the longest process. I ran the image though a photocopy filter to get the basic outline of the character but that alone looks incredibly ugly. I went in, erased unnecessary lines, and drew in my own for a more authentic hand drawn feeling.
5. Add a background which I rendered earlier. I don't show it here, but in the final version I also run it though outline filtering.
6. This step is to make the image pop. I adjust the contrast, brightness, and vibrancy to make colors stand out.
Final. In the final version there are a few effects added which you may or may not notice. Such a motion blur and extra coloring.
